Leading Aircraftman PERCY HERBERT SEAMAN

Service Number: 1222619
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Royal Air Force Volunteer Reserve

B.S.R.U.

Date of Death

Died 07 November 1944

Age 34 years old

Buried or commemorated at

BLANKENBERGE TOWN CEMETERY

Row J. Grave 4.

Belgium

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of Mr. and Mrs. Thomas Charles Seaman; husband of Ada Gladys Seaman, of Westcliff-on-Sea, Essex.
  • Personal Inscription I LOVED HIM WELL. BUT JESUS LOVED HIM BEST. GOOD-NIGHT, BELOVED
